    The **libmsgque** project is an infrastructure that allows multiple package-items to be linked together to act as one application. To link, you need to distribute the work from one package-item to another package-item and wait for an answer or not. > Philosophy: Write Once → Run Everywhere The package-item can be a thread, a separate local process that is started by fork or spawn, or even a network of multiple services on multiple hosts.     JaguiD is a Java GUI for DOS. It consists of several sub-projects including a Java Compiler, a Class Runner and a Jar Packager. JaguiD has limited Java support to provide a Graphical User Interface for DOS and compatibles.

    Erc is an interpreted link-oriented language. Majic is a java-based interpreter for Erc, and Majicc is a c++ based compiler for Erc which uses the Majic libraries.
